Lochwinnoch Takes It All

by on 1 March 2019 0
A small village in Renfrewshire is home to one of Scotland’s best and brightest arts festivals. When the Lochwinnoch Arts Festival was established at the turn of the 21st century, it was a modest single afternoon affair devoted to local authors.
